Electrochemically fabricated MoO<sub>3</sub>–MoO<sub>2</sub>@NiMo heterostructure catalyst with Pt-like activity for the pH-universal hydrogen evolution reaction

A MoO<sub>3</sub>–MoO<sub>2</sub>@NiMo heterostructure catalyst shows superior activity for the hydrogen evolution reaction in the universal pH range.
